Hi,

I wonder anyone has seen this:

After I do a tag search (for TODO items), if I do "htmlize-buffer" on 
the search result, I will get an "invalid face" error. Since I have 
quite some customization on my org-mode, I am not quite sure whether 
this is my problem, or org-mode, or htmlize-buffer's problem.

Thank you.

Wanrong

Just a little bit update.

I removed all my own customization for org-mode, except for setting the 
org-agenda-files. The "invalid face" error is still there. So I am 
pretty sure this is not coming from my own customization.

It seems that as long as the agenda buffer contains a line with a tag, 
the error happens. If I manually delete those lines using "M-x 
kill-line", the error goes away.

Wanrong

On  11Nov2007, at 6:06 PM, Wanrong Lin wrote:

> Hi,
>
> I wonder anyone has seen this:
>
> After I do a tag search (for TODO items), if I do "htmlize-buffer"  
> on the search result, I will get an "invalid face" error. Since I  
> have quite some customization on my org-mode, I am not quite sure  
> whether this is my problem, or org-mode, or htmlize-buffer's problem.
>
> Thank you.

Does this in .emacs fix the problem?


(eval-after-load "htmlize"
   '(progn
      (defadvice htmlize-faces-in-buffer (after org-no-nil-faces  
activate)
        "Make sure there are no nil faces"
        (setq ad-return-value (delq nil ad-return-value)))))

This does help! Thank you guys very much. I need this badly because most 
of time I run emacs on Windows and my emacs use htmlize-buffer to do 
printing.

Logically, the problem probably should be solved in htmlize-buffer. 
After all, if a buffer can be displayed, it should be able to be 
htmlized. But I am happy with the workaround. :-)
